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8233116 209425021 30353734625
814 8991383 0578
814 8991383 0578
78709 220 823589
All about undefined
Interested in learning more?
814 8991383 0578
78709 220 823589
See more
13768 7525759 91239306129
06966 8076 319110736 79 03935
See more
9154862476 341
239443 49694 029050362 94949344 38
See more